WebYou can park your RV to live out of on public land. You just have to move periodically. For example, when camping in a National Forest or BLM land, you need to relocate 7 miles away from your original campsite every 14 days. Web6 Apr 2024 · Many people choose to park in the driveway because it is generally free. On the other hand, a storage facility can cost you about $100 or so a month. In fact, there are cases when you may have to spend between $300 and $500 monthly, in some cases. While it is indeed safe in a storage facility, it is still not close to your property.
